Sarah Lansdell Obituary

Lansdell, Sarah Wilkerson,

art critic for The Courier-Journal from the early 1960s through the mid-1980s, died on September 5, 2017, her 97th birthday.

A funeral service was held on September 9 at her home in Sandersville, Georgia, with burial in the family cemetery.

She was a graduate of Armstrong Junior College in Savannah where she discovered the theater and loved to tell about being directed in plays by Stacy Keach, Sr. At the University of Georgia she earned a Bachelor's Degree in journalism. For a time she was court reporter for the Savannah Morning News where she met her husband Joe Lansdell. In the early 1940s she helped write and edit the Sandersville Progress. Mrs. Lansdell was the women's editor of the Macon (Ga.) News from 1951 to 1954 when she was hired by the Courier-Journal in Louisville where she worked in the Women's Department for a few years. She became that newspaper's art critic in the Sunday Department, a position she held for about 20 years.

Some highlights of her career were an interview with Andy Warhol at Churchill Downs in 1982, attendance at the Arts Gala at the Carter White House, and a trip to Russia with other arts professionals in 1983. Some Kentucky artists and gallery owners with whom she developed long friendships were James Blackburn, Henry Faulkner, Joe Downing, and Fred Merida. Madeline and Thor Laugesen of the old Thor Gallery and Speed Museum director Franklin Page were also longtime friends.

Mrs. Lansdell enjoyed acting with the Louisville Little Theatre and the Carriage House Players under longtime director C. Douglas Ramey, and was an active member of the First Unitarian Church of Louisville.

After retiring Mrs. Lansdell moved back to her home place Forest Grove in Sandersville where she enjoyed breeding and showing Toy Manchester Terriers. She is survived by her daughter, Lyle Wilkerson Lansdell of Sandersville, her grandson, Emil Amos Snizek of Brooklyn, N.Y., and cousins.
